Local-first storage, optional Apple integrations, plain-language privacy, and direct support. The site exists so families can understand exactly what the app does before they install it.
Your logs live on your phone by default. Optional iCloud sync uses your private Apple account and Apple infrastructure.
No ad SDKs, no data brokers, no family-profile resale, and no third-party tracking for advertising.
Use the app without making an account. Email is only for support requests you actually send.
Export supported history for pediatrician visits, partner handoffs, or your own records.
